Green Energy and Infrastructure Will Dominate Hiring
-

Green energy and infrastructure are set to generate the largest volume of new work in 2026. Net Zero targets are driving sustained investment in grid upgrades, solar installations, and on-site energy generation, creating strong demand for engineers, technicians, and specialist contractors.
Because these projects require niche skills at speed, contractors are often the only viable solution. While rising energy costs pose challenges for businesses, they’re also unlocking long-term project pipelines — particularly for energy engineers who can support planning, build-out, and optimisation over multi-year timelines.
